 Simple and sweet are the watchwords for my project!


The first thing I made was my card. I printed a larger than usual version of the Eiffel Tower from MDS on to whisper white, using a laser printer so the ink would be fixed. My heart shaped moon was made with a mask, then I brayered my romantic sunset and sponged a little at top and bottom also.


To the intricate detailing of the template I have simply added banners, hearts and rhinestones to glamourise the tower centrepiece for the occasion. The colours and shapes of my card are reflected in the embellishments on my tower.

Materials used:
  • stamps - Artistic Etchings (MDS version)
  • card - crisp cantaloupe, basic grey, whisper white, patterned paper - crisp cantaloupe and wisteria wonder, white glitter
  • inks - crisp cantaloupe, wisteria wonder, basic grey
  • other - Eiffel Tower template, rhinestones, pennant punch, whisper white bakers twine, dimensionals, triple heart punch, brayer, sponge dauber, full heart punch (MDS version), two-way glue pen
  • non SU - computer and printer, e-Cutter

Triple Layer Butterfly

A nice big brown box arrived on my doorstep yesterday so this morning I was excited to sit and play. I was dying to try out the beautifully ethereal Butterfly Basics stamp set and matching dies from the Occasions catalogue and this is what I ended up with for my first effort.


My three layers of butterfly are in gradient shades; I used pool party, coastal cabana and Bermuda bay. As with all delicate dies, you need to use some wax paper between the card and the die and I also ran it back and forth a couple of times in my Big Shot to make sure I got a good cut. That made it super-easy to remove all the little bits.


Materials used:
  • stamps - Butterfly Basics
  • card - blackberry bliss, Sahara sand, pool party, coastal cabana, Bermuda bay
  • ink - Sahara sand, blackberry bliss
  • other - butterfly thinlits, Big Shot, rhinestones, dimensionals, wax paper, embossing stylus
